Management of Proximal Tibiofibular Instability Instability of the proximal tibiofibular joint (PTFJ) may be acute or chronic in etiology and four types of instability initially described by Ogden include anterolateral dislocation, posteromedial dislocation, superior dislocation, and atraumatic subluxation.1Anterolateral dislocation is by far the most common form of instability and the focus of this discussion. In acute cases, we have found that immobilization in a brace in full extension for 3 weeks is often very effective to allow the posterior proximal tibiofibular joint ligament tear to scar in sufficiently such that there is no instability. Patients often report symptoms such as knee instability and giving way during these activities, as well as clicking and popping during daily activities.3, Traumatic dislocations commonly cause pain along the lateral knee that radiates into the region of the iliotibial band and the patellofemoral joint and is increased with palpation of the prominent fibular head and ankle motion.4 The patients pain commonly limits the range of motion, especially knee extension, and motion of the ankle; the patients ability to bear weight on the affected leg is also limited by pain. 1998. According to the Ogden classification, proximal tibiofibular joint injuries can be classified into the following subgroups 1-6: type 1: subluxation (more often in children and adolescents ) type 2: anterior dislocation (most common ~85%) type 3: posteromedial dislocation type 4: superior dislocation Radiographic features Plain radiograph The proximal tibiofibular joint ligaments both strengthen the joint and allow it to rotate and translate during ankle and knee motion. If one obtains the diagnosis soon after injury (acutely), immobilization of the knee in extension for a few weeks to try to get the posterior injured ligaments to heal is reasonable. The integrity of the proximal tibiofibular joint is best visualized through plain radiographs. The posterior ligament attaches to the fibula medial to the styloid and inferomedial to the insertion of the popliteofibular ligament.11 The integrity of the FCL and biceps femoris tendons should also be evaluated as posterolateral corner injuries will often demonstrate soft tissue edema surrounding the joint without disruption of the proximal tibiofibular ligaments. The relative avascularity of the area of the proximal tibiofibular joint prevents the presentation of knee effusion with an isolated injury, but there may be a prominent lateral mass.1 Anterolateral dislocations often manifest with severe pain near the proximal tibiofibular joint and along the stretched biceps femoris tendon, which may appear to be a tense, curved cord.1 Dorsiflexing and everting the foot, as well as extending the knee, emphasize pain at the proximal tibiofibular joint.
